beam_line_connectivity
Module
Defines the faces for representing the PBARL/PBEAML cards as 3D objects instead of just 1D elements.
These functions intentionally do not handle offsets. Node 1/2 should be the offset/actual coordinates.
- The following shapes are fully supported:
ROD
TUBE
BAR
BOX
L
H
I1 (I1 is handled correctly because it’s doubly symmetric)
T
T1
T2
Z
HEXA
- The following shapes don’t do the shear center correctly:
CHAN
CHAN1
I
HAT
- The following shapes aren’t supported:
CROSS
TUBE2
CHAN2 (will be a shear center issue)
BOX1 (will be a shear center issue)
HAT1 (will be a shear center issue)
DBOX (will be a shear center issue)
